Lockleys of Parramatta Series Book 1Hands Upon the AnvilIn a town full of convict ruffians, the blacksmiths forge is a place where all are equal, except the worker on the forge. Clean Historical Fiction set in Parramatta, Australian in the early 1800s. ***** Eddie Lockley is a convicts second son. He apprenticed himself to a blacksmith when only a child. He had big dreams but can't see a way for them to come to fruition. He dreams of helping his town grow. How can this young man in the making cause such change? A daydreaming, Jenna Turner thrusts herself into his peaceful life and Eddie realises he wants her at his side forever. She too is a convict's daughter, but her feisty attitude to life keeps Eddie on his toes. Adventures and revelations abound and they ruffle the lives of both families. ***** 'Hands Upon the Anvil' is the first book in a 100 year family saga of Colonial and convict Australia.
